In MySQL in a Nutshell, Russell J. T. Dyer begins by introducing MySQL, an open-source relational database management system. He covers the basics of database design, installation, and configuration. The book offers a comprehensive overview of MySQL's data types, operators, and functions. Dyer also delves into the SQL language, detailing how to create, retrieve, update, and delete data using MySQL.
The author then moves on to more advanced topics, such as stored procedures, triggers, and views. He explains how these features can enhance the functionality and performance of a MySQL database. Furthermore, the book provides guidance on securing your database by setting up user accounts and access privileges, and discusses common security threats and best practices for mitigating them.
Next, MySQL in a Nutshell explores techniques for optimizing database performance. Dyer discusses various indexing strategies, query optimization, and the use of MySQL's built-in performance analysis tools. He also covers the process of backing up and restoring databases, ensuring data integrity and availability.
The book then delves into advanced features such as full-text search, spatial data, and JSON support. Dyer explains how to leverage these features to handle complex data types and perform specialized operations within MySQL. Additionally, the book provides an overview of MySQL's support for transactions and concurrency control, crucial for ensuring data consistency in multi-user environments.
In the latter part of the book, Dyer focuses on interfacing with MySQL from various programming languages. He provides detailed coverage of MySQL's official connectors for languages such as PHP, Python, Java, and C#. This includes discussions on connecting to the database, executing queries, and handling result sets using each language's respective APIs.
Furthermore, the book explores web development with MySQL, covering topics such as connecting to MySQL from web servers, handling form submissions, and preventing common security vulnerabilities. Dyer also touches on the use of object-relational mapping (ORM) frameworks, which simplify database interaction in web applications.
To conclude, MySQL in a Nutshell addresses the management of MySQL in a production environment. Dyer discusses topics such as scaling MySQL to handle high traffic, monitoring database performance, and troubleshooting common issues. He also provides an overview of MySQL's high availability solutions, including replication and clustering.
In summary, MySQL in a Nutshell serves as a comprehensive reference for MySQL users, covering everything from basic database operations to advanced features and production-level management.
